• About White House Counseling

    Since 1968, White House Counseling Center has been assisting students and their families learn new skills to cope with the difficulties and complexities of living and learning in a rapidly changing society. Licensed Mental Health Therapists and supervised interns from various training and licensing programs provide school-based counseling for students and their families. The center’s goal is to help students and their families deal more effectively with the many problems and stressors that occur at school, home and work that affect or might affect.
